Key Pharmaceuticals Inc.11/25/1991 iven the nature of the lawsuit (product liability), Young's claims, and the position Golub formerly held at Key, Golub's testimony in the Hyde trial could have a significant impact on the resolution of one of the disputed issues in this case. The trial court thus clearly departed from the accepted and usual course of judicial proceedings in refusing to permit the use of Golub's testimony from the Hyde trial.
In light of our holding, we find it unnecessary to address the issue of whether the trial court erred in denying Young's motion to issue letters rogatory for the deposition of Golub in Florida. We therefore grant discretionary review of the June 27 ruling of the trial court as it pertains to Golub's former testimony, accelerate review, and reverse that pretrial ruling of the trial court. The case is remanded to the Superior Court for further proceedings consistent with this opinion.
Disposition
Holding that the trial court had erred in refusing to admit the former testimony of one of the witnesses, the court reverses the denial of the motion to use the prior testimony of that witness.
